Variable Turbine Geometry (VTG):
Some high-performance turbocharged engines utilize VTG technology. VTG adjusts turbine blade angles to improve efficiency and power delivery across a broader range of engine speeds.
Turbine Size:
The size of the turbine in a turbocharged engine can influence its performance characteristics. Larger turbines generally offer more power but may result in delayed turbo lag, while smaller turbines provide quicker spool-up times.
Boost Pressure:
Boost pressure is the force exerted by the turbocharger on the incoming air to the engine. It is a critical component of the engine's power output. Standard boost pressure levels generally range from 8 to 20 psi (pounds per square inch).

1. Safety First
Always prioritize safety when working with any turbocharged vehicle, including the LG Turbo. Start by ensuring the vehicle is parked on a level surface. Engage the parking brake to prevent any unintentional movement or rolling of the vehicle. Additionally, wear appropriate safety gear such as gloves and safety glasses to protect oneself from potential hazards.
2. Gather the Necessary Tools and Parts
Before beginning the turbo replacement process, ensure that all the required tools are readily available. Common tools needed for turbo replacement include wrenches, sockets, pliers, and screwdrivers. It is also advisable to have a torque wrench to apply the correct torque when reassembling components. Prepare all necessary replacement parts, such as the new turbocharger, gaskets, and bolts, to streamline the process and minimize downtime.
3. Disconnect the Battery
To prevent any electrical accidents or short circuits, it is crucial to disconnect the battery before starting any work on the LG Turbo. Begin by locating the battery, usually found in the trunk or engine bay. Use a wrench to loosen the nut on the battery terminal and remove the cable. This simple step will ensure a safe working environment and eliminate the risk of electrical interference.
4. Remove the Old Turbo
After ensuring safety measures are in place and the battery is disconnected, the process of removing the old turbo can commence. Consult the vehicle's user manual or seek professional guidance to locate the turbocharger. Once located, carefully disconnect all the associated pipes and electrical connections. Take note of the connections and routing to facilitate the reinstallation of the new turbo.
Use the appropriate tools to remove any mounting bolts or nuts securing the turbo to the exhaust manifold and intake system. Gently pry the turbo loose and remove it from the engine bay. Exercise caution during this step to prevent damaging surrounding components or dropping any bolts into the engine bay.
5. Prepare for Installation
Before installing the new turbo, thoroughly clean the mounting surfaces on the exhaust manifold and intake system. This step ensures proper sealing and prevents any potential leaks. Install the new gaskets and seals to prevent exhaust and oil leaks. Carefully position the new turbocharger onto the mounting surface and align it with the bolts or nuts.
6. Install the New Turbo
Once the turbo is properly positioned, use a torque wrench to tighten the bolts or nuts securely. Follow the manufacturer's recommended torque specifications to avoid over-tightening or under-tightening, which could lead to component failure. Reconnect all the pipes and electrical connections, ensuring they are firmly secured and properly aligned.
7. Reconnect the Battery
After completing the turbo installation and reassembling all components, it is time to reconnect the battery. Carefully slide the battery cables back onto their respective terminals and tighten the nut using a wrench. Double-check all connections to ensure they are secure and properly positioned.
8. Start the Engine and Check for Leaks
With the battery reconnected, start the engine and let it run for a few minutes. Carefully inspect the turbo and surrounding areas for any signs of oil or air leaks. Address any leaks immediately to prevent potential damage to the engine or turbo components. Take the vehicle for a short test drive to ensure proper turbo functionality and performance.
